Функция WerStoreQueryReportMetadataV3 (werapi.h)

Извлекает метаданные об отчете отчеты об ошибках Windows (WER) в хранилище.

Синтаксис

HRESULT WerStoreQueryReportMetadataV3(
  HREPORTSTORE            hReportStore,
  PCWSTR                  pszReportKey,
  PWER_REPORT_METADATA_V3 pReportMetadata
);

Параметры

hReportStore

Хранилище отчетов об ошибках (ранее полученное с помощью WerStoreOpen).

pszReportKey

Строка, указывающая, какой отчет запрашивается (ранее полученный с помощью WerStoreGetFirstReportKey или WerStoreGetNextReportKey).

pReportMetadata

Указатель на хранилище метаданных отчета в виде структуры WER_REPORT_METADATA_V3 .

Возвращаемое значение

Эта функция возвращает S_OK при успешном выполнении или код ошибки при сбое, включая следующий код ошибки.

Код возврата Описание
E_INVALID_ARG Один из аргументов не является допустимым значением.
ERROR_INSUFFICIENT_BUFFER Недостаточно памяти для получения метаданных.

Требования

Требование Значение
Заголовок werapi.h

См. также раздел

WER_REPORT_METADATA_V3, WerStoreGetFirstReportKey, WerStoreGetNextReportKey, отчеты об ошибках Windows